Aaron Ockerman, Executive Director of the Ohio Association of Election Officials talks to Sean on What Should the Voter Do if the polling place is congested? He explains early voting option using the local election office and how arriving early is critical when voting in-person. After business hours is the peak busy voting time. Aaron also explains important details about requesting absentee ballots and using drop boxes.
